Flying Heritage Collection

Everett, Washington

Culture, General, History, Library, Military, Science, Specialized

The Flying Heritage Collection showcases the spectacular warbirds and technologies from 1935-1945, with exhibits that shine a light on the humanity at the homefronts of the warring nations. Set a midst a restored working hangar, visitors of all ages can get up close and personal to these treasures of the sky, and learn how innovators and innovations of the past led the way to modern aviation and aerospace technologies.

Fort Lewis Military Museum

Fort Lewis, Washington

Museum exhibits chronicle the history of the U.S. Army in the Pacific Northwest, 1804-present. Special emphasis on the history of Fort Lewis from 1917. Outdoor vehicle park, gift store.
